Platform: Windows 7, Windows 8, Windows 2008 and Windows 2008R2
Customers affected: Self-hosted and Laserfiche Cloud
End of support: Effective immediately
Today, March 3rd, 2021, Laserfiche announces an end to troubleshooting support for Windows 7, Windows 8 and Windows Server 2008/2008R2 running Laserfiche software due to a lack of extended support for these operating systems from their manufacturer. Windows 8.1 will continue to be supported at this time.
This policy change will continue to be applied moving forward, meaning that when the manufacturer ends extended support for a particular operating system, we will end support for Laserfiche software on that operating system.
We encourage all customers to consider moving to newer operating systems to avoid any unsupported security vulnerabilities associated with these older operating systems.
For customers who have a contract in place with the manufacturer for the extended security update program for operating systems that are out of extended support, Laserfiche will evaluate what’s needed to continue to support your deployment and provide you with a custom quote.
